Dimensions and interchangeability

The designation 6003 is an international standard (ISO 15), so a 6003 bearing from any manufacturer always has the same dimensions of 17 × 35 × 10 mm and is mechanically interchangeable. They differ only in terms of seal design, clearance, precision and service life. When replacing a worn part, you can therefore choose a different brand to the one used in the original machine.

The variants we stock

  • 6003 2RS – double-sided rubber seals – for dusty and damp environments
  • 6003 2RSH – double-sided rubber seal (SKF designation)
  • 6003 LLU – double-sided rubber seal (NTN designation)
  • 6003 2Z – double-sided metal shield – lower friction, higher speeds
  • 6003 ZZ – double-sided sheet metal cover (NTN designation)
  • 6003 C3 – increased radial clearance – for higher temperatures and interference fits
  • 6003 C4 – even greater clearance than C3 – for very high-temperature applications

Without a suffix, this is an open bearing without seals — the cheapest option for clean and permanently lubricated mountings.

How to choose

The dimensions are identical for all 6003 bearings, so the environment is the deciding factor: 2RS sealed bearings for dusty and damp conditions; 2Z shielded bearings for clean and high-speed applications; and C3 clearance for heating or press-fitting.
